27th SOW commander signs African American/Black History Month proclamation at Cannon AFB
Air Force Col. Jeremy Bergin, 27th Special Operations Wing commander, makes remarks at an African American/Black History Month proclamation signing on Feb. 9, 2024, at Cannon Air Force Base, N.M. African American/Black History Month provides an opportunity for Air Commandos, civilians and families to learn more about the storied heritage of African American and Black service members throughout military history, as well as where disparities may exist and how they can be addressed, mitigated and ultimately removed.
